"Pair Of Candelabra In Gilded Bronze And Marble Napoleon III Period"
Pair of gilded bronze and marble candelabra with two arms and white Carrara marble bases from the second half of the 19th century. Central figure of a Satyr leaning on part of a tree trunk positioned at the back and with his arms folded towards his body which supports the two candlesticks decorated with foliage and garlands. Bases in white Carrara marble decorated with gilded bronze and copper applications on the front, all supported by four small feet also worked in gilded bronze. It should be noted that the small base of a candelabra where the figure of the Satyr is placed has an old gluing restoration but is intact and that the copper decorations on the front of the bases are original but of slightly different design.
PERIOD Second half of the 19th century
DIMENSIONS H. cm 22.5 x W. cm 19 marble base cm 8.2 x cm 8.2
CONDITIONS Excellent state of conservation
